Overview-
The swollen gland or swollen lymph nodes are an enlargement of the lymph glands, in most cases due to local or diffuse inflammation. Groups of lymph nodes in the neck, around the collarbone, the armpit, groin. During a physical examination the doctor palpating these areas looking for any swelling. Lymph nodes are small bean-shaped curved masses of lymphatic tissue bounded by a capsule of connective tissue. Lymph glands are found in many places in the lymphatic system throughout the body. The lymph nodes filter the lymph fluid and maintain the special cells which can trap cancer cells or microorganisms which are traveling through the body in the lymphatic fluid.
